Overview: Train from Aberystwyth to Rayleigh

United KingdomUnited Kingdom
United KingdomUnited Kingdom
Icon of train

Trains from Aberystwyth to Rayleigh run on average 1 times per day, taking around 5h 47m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at £193 if you book in advance.

The earliest train runs at 04:15, the last at 14:29. The fastest train covers the 334 km distance in 5h 43m.

Transport for Wales

About
Transport for Wales is a public transport provider in Wales, UK. It operates a comprehensive network of trains, buses and ferries across the country. The trains are modern and comfortable, with a range of different types including InterCity Express Trains, Regional Trains, and Metro Trains.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. There are a variety of ticket types available, including single and return tickets, season tickets, and group tickets. The most popular routes include Cardiff to Swansea, Cardiff to Newport, and Cardiff to Manchester.

Accessibility
Accessibility
  • Staff help available: Yes
  • Step free access coverage: Yes
  • Step free access note: Category A. Access to the station platform is possible via a short accessible ramp with handrails or four steps with handrails.
  • Accessible car park equipment: Wheelchair users can use car park equipment at this station unaided
  •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station
  • Accessible ticket machines note: The ticket machine(s) do not accept cash. Payment is by major debit and credit cards only.
  • Accessible toilets: Yes
  • Ramp for train access: Yes
  • Wheelchairs available: No
  •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: Yes
WC
WC
  • Toilets Location: The toilets are located on Platform 1. The National key toilets are located within the Main Station Building; these toilets are operated by a radar key.
  • National key toilets: Yes
  • National key toilets location: The National key toilets are located within the Main Station Building; these toilets are operated by a radar key.
